Space Saver Design

Whether bad weather or expensive gym memberships are keeping you from exercising regularly having a treadmill at home can make it easier to maintain your fitness. Fortunately, today's treadmills have been designed with space in mind, making them a convenient addition to any home fitness routine.

However, when it comes to choosing an efficient treadmill for your house there are a lot of things to take into consideration. You'll need to think about the frequency you plan to use the treadmill. If you are just starting out and plan to take a leisurely stroll or power walk, an affordable folding treadmill could be all you need. On the other side, if you're an avid runner and would like to prepare for marathons and road races, you should look for more sophisticated treadmills that are able to accommodate heavier usage.

If you're looking to get some movement in while working The LifeSpan Fitness TR1200-DT3 Under Desk Treadmill is a great choice. Designed to allow you to walk and work at the same time this treadmill can be easily placed under your desk. It operates quietly so that you can exercise without disturbing others in the room.

There are a lot of options available for treadmills that can be folded flat and put under your bed or in your closet. Be aware that these models typically have a smaller deck and are less functional than those that store upright. They are also lighter and more unstable, especially when you run on them.

Another thing to take into consideration is the amount of horsepower that the motor is equipped with, especially when you plan to run regularly. Most folding treadmills are able to support a moderate speed. However, more powerful machines can handle higher speeds and can even run at an incline. In addition, look for a console that provides clear readouts of your workout performance data like distance covered and calories burned. Some of the more expensive treadmills come with features like touchscreens, Bluetooth connectivity and 30 integrated workouts.

Speed Range

Treadmills offer a soft indoor treadmills for sale option to get into shape that can be more convenient for certain people than running outside. They can aid people in reaching their fitness goals, even when weather or other factors make it impossible to exercise. The most effective treadmills for sale will have a quality motor, a range of speeds to choose from, such as running, walking, and jogging, and an incline feature that lets users to simulate declines and hills during their workouts. Look for touchscreen displays and workout apps that have integrated into the design and are compact.

Treadmill sales tend to be in the New Year, which is when many people make resolutions for a better year. However, they can also occur at other times throughout the year, too. If you're not certain when the best time to buy a treadmill for your home is, be on the lookout for sales that are particularly significant during holidays like Thanksgiving, Black Friday, and Cyber Monday. These sales times are also the period when treadmill manufacturers try to beat their competition, so they offer the most competitive prices.

There are treadmills that are cheap available for sale in the $500-$1,000 price range. The treadmills in this price range offer top speeds of up to 8 or even 10 miles per hours (MPH), which is equivalent to a 7:30-mile run or a 15-minute 5K. They also have lower motor ratings, usually 2.2 continuous horsepower or less.

As you increase the cost, so do speed and horsepower. There are treadmills for sale for as little as $2,000 that can go up to 12 MPH, which is enough for runners to easily complete a 5-minute mile or a 10 minute 5K. You'll see treadmills that have higher incline options, some with up to 15% of incline and others with the ability to decrease.

When you're ready to start exploring treadmills on sale and you're ready to buy one, take a moment to read through reviews of different models before making a purchase. It can be helpful to find out what other users think of the treadmill you're looking at, and you might discover some useful information you didn't know about before.

Special Features

Treadmills allow exercisers to work out at home, and avoid obstacles that might hinder them from getting in shape, such as bad weather or costly gym memberships. Be sure that the treadmills you're considering come with features such as drink holders or storage areas for tablets and phones. Some models also have built-in speakers, fans and even workout apps designed to increase motivation.

The amount of horsepower produced by the motor is also an important factor to consider. It can impact how smooth and powerful the machine feels. A treadmill with a higher price tag could have a motor capable of producing up to 3,0 continuous-duty HP. The size of the belt is an important aspect as well. It determines how comfortable the treadmill feels to walk or run on, and how long it is able to comfortably support your weight.

Some treadmills also offer a variety of display options, like LCD or LED screens. The latter is more common, but isn't always easy to see under certain lighting conditions. This is especially true when you exercise at night. The latter is more expensive and has a brighter screen that is easier to read.

While running is the primary purpose of many treadmills, some models are specifically designed for walking. These treadmills have smaller decks with lower weight capacities and have fewer features for the console. They offer great jogging or walking experience, however, and can often provide up to 15% inclines to provide more challenging exercises.

Ergonomics and design are also important aspects that make a treadmill appealing. Check out each model prior to you make a purchase. Examine how the unit is quiet and if it shakes when you're using it. Look for a console with a nice, sturdy frame. Check the dimensions of a treadmill designed for use at home to be sure it is appropriate for your space.
